We are almost through with the time-domain analysis of linear time-invariant circuits. This section summarises all the major concepts we discussed in the context of time-domain analysis in this chapter as well as in previous chapters.
Concept-1
A linear time-invariant circuit containing R, L, C, M, linear dependent sources and a single input source is described by a linear ordinary differential equation with constant coefficients. The differential equation for such a circuit can be expressed in a standard format as below:
